Under another aspect of our situation the early attention of Congress
will be due to the expediency of further guards against evasions and
infractions of our commercial laws. The practice of smuggling, which is
odious everywhere, and particularly criminal in free governments, where,
the laws being made by all for the good of all, a fraud is committed on
every individual as well as on the state, attains its utmost guilt when
it blends with a pursuit of ignominious gain a treacherous subserviency,
in the transgressors, to a foreign policy adverse to that of their own
country. It is then that the virtuous indignation of the public should
be enabled to manifest itself through the regular animadversions of the
most competent laws.
To secure greater respect to our-mercantile flag, and to the honest
interests which it covers, it is expedient also that it be made
punishable in our citizens to accept licenses from foreign governments
for a trade unlawfully interdicted by them to other American citizens,
or to trade under false colors or papers of any sort.
